MotionBUS DeviceNet

Developed by Allen Bradley, the DeviceNet specifications are now managed by the Open DeviceNet Vendor Association (ODVA) which includes a wide range of devices. DeviceNet is a two connection system based on CAN that works with a data transmission speed rate in the range between 125 and 500 kbps. The RS 485 standard is used as transmission protocol. The DeviceNet specification recommends two cable types: the first one for the execution of the back-bones (trunk/thick) and the second one for the derivation connections to the devices (drop/thin). Both are flexible cables composed of two individually shielded twisted pairs, dedicated respectively to data transportation and power supply to the devices. You can find it in PVC and PUR solutions.
